Output 7593c81c33f1f81216a5cb386babcea6afc95f2981ec096143fa00d2cae3af12:10

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 ea16fba206fd304311c1cb447b76aef3e0ccf7a1
address
tb1qagt0hgsxl5cyxywpedz8ka4w70sveaapr5n2cy
transaction
7593c81c33f1f81216a5cb386babcea6afc95f2981ec096143fa00d2cae3af12
confirmations
35560
spent
true